CO2 Extraction

CO2 extraction is a reliable and effective method to extract CBD and other cannabinoids. It has numerous advantages over solvent-based extractionmethods, including lower costs and a shorter processing time.

This method lets you focus on specific compounds, like terpenes and THC/CBD (cannabinoids) through a variety of operational parameters. This gives you the capability to "tune" the extraction process to produce products that are of higher quality with higher concentrations, and less impurities than products produced using other methods.

Supercritical CO2 extraction is the most common type of this method, because it creates a product with high levels of CBD and other cannabinoids, while conserving terpenes as well as other plant compounds. It allows for the separation and preservation of different components during extraction, which is essential to produce an oil that is balanced, which can then be used as a basis for many different products.

A pump is used to introduce CO2 into the chamber during the extraction process. The pressurized gas flows through the material, and then a separator. The separator breaks the extracted materials down into their requisite components, and then transferred to a storage container.

The CO2 is then condensed and redirected into a storage tank. This process continues until extraction ends or the operator stops it.

While it may be somewhat more expensive as other methods of extracting cannabinoids from plants, the results are usually much superior and the final product is a lot cleaner. This makes it a popular option for companies that are concerned about their reputation and want the best quality products.

Third-Party Testing

The results of these tests are used to create the Certificate of Analysis (COA). A COA is a document that displays the cannabinoid profile, terpenes, and other elements of a formulation. It also informs consumers how many of each ingredient are present in the item.

COAs are a great way to ensure that you're getting what purchase when you purchase CBD. They can help you decide whether or not to buy an item and also what you should look for when looking around.

Third-party testing is a method that independent testing facilities conduct on products to check their purity, quality and effectiveness. These testing facilities have no obligation to the company that is selling the product, so the tests are unbiased and provide consumers with the information they require to make educated choices.

Independent labs typically employ specialized techniques to conduct these tests, like mass spectrometry and ion chromatography. These tests can be used to determine Terpenes, cannabinoids, or other natural compounds.

In general, these tests are used to ensure that the CBD oil you're purchasing is pure, and isn't infected with heavy metals or pesticides. These contaminants could have adverse effects on your health and should be removed before purchasing any product.
